gses-patch-2012Girl Scout Engineering Saturday (GSES) is a program for local Girl Scout troops in Maryland and the Washington metropolitan area. Cadettes and Seniors (grades 6-10) engage in fun hands-on activities and earn the Women in Engineering Girl Scout Engineering Saturday patch. This program is offered twice a year in February and October. There is a $10 registration fee for each participant to cover lunch and the cost of patches.

Goals of GSES

  • To expose Girl Scout Troops to engineering related activities
  • To introduce young women to professional career options in engineering or science
  • To provide university students with the chance to develop and implement engineering related activities, and to enhance their communication and leadership skills
